Why Vertical and Horizontal Views Matter for Mapping
Digital maps are rarely designed for a single orientation. Vertical (portrait) views are essential for long-form reading, such as scrolling through historical context or navigating city street grids. Horizontal (landscape) views provide the wide-angle perspective needed for regional terrain and weather patterns.
Developing the habit of switching orientations helps a child understand that information has different hierarchies. By forcing the device to adapt to the map, rather than forcing the map to adapt to a static device, the child gains a deeper cognitive grasp of spatial relationships.
- Key Insight: Flexibility in hardware promotes flexibility in thought, a core component of advanced spatial reasoning.
Selecting the Best Screen Protection for Tactile Use
Because tactile map study involves direct physical contact with the screen, a high-quality, fingerprint-resistant screen protector is as important as the case itself. A matte-finish screen protector can reduce glare during bright outdoor study sessions while providing a slightly textured surface that mimics the feel of paper.
Parents should prioritize screen protectors that maintain touch sensitivity. A thick, unresponsive screen can frustrate a learner, especially when they are attempting to zoom, pan, or trace precise boundaries on a touch-interactive map.
- Practical Advice: Look for tempered glass options that offer edge-to-edge coverage to ensure that the edges of the tablet—the most vulnerable points—remain shielded.
How Map Exploration Builds Early Spatial Reasoning
Engaging with digital maps is more than just finding a location; it is an exercise in mental mapping and logical sequencing. As children learn to rotate their devices, they are subconsciously performing mental rotations, a critical cognitive skill used in engineering, mathematics, and complex navigation.
Support this skill by encouraging children to describe what they see as they rotate the map. Ask questions like, “What does the terrain look like when you turn the map toward the mountains?” By linking physical movement of the device to visual observation, parents turn a simple screen interaction into a foundational development exercise.
- Takeaway: Geography skills are built through interaction, not observation. Ensure the tools facilitate that interaction.
